The UviTec UV254 submersible probe provides affordable real-time measurement of organic matter in water or wastewater. The probe with patent-pending technology for superior measurement performance utilizes light at the 254 nm and 850 nm wavelengths for measurement. The probes rugged body is built to withstand harsh environments, with titanium or stainless steel options. Designed to meet the needs of many monitoring applications, it offers multiple path length selections for the desired measurement range.


Features & Benefits
  • Affordable real-time UV254 organics monitoring
  • Dual wavelength probe uses patent-pending technology to provide superior measurement performance
  • Robust submersible probe with titanium or stainless steel housing
  • Operator friendly, low maintenance design
  • Reagent free optical measurements

pH / redox (ORP) high-pressure hot-tap retractable sensor TBX564
A well deserved reputation for ruggedness, longevity and accuracy hallmark the TBX564 series industrial hot-tap retractable pH / redox sensors. The sensors are easily applied to most industrial measurement needs. They are renowned for their ability to outperform conventional sensors in the industries' toughest process applications. Solid-state Next Step™ reference technology is the foundation for all TB(X)5 Series electrodes. The totally solid inner reference chamber is charged with potassium chloride (KCl). This non-liquid reference all but eliminates poisoning, plugging and pumping problems that plague conventional liquid, slurry and gel designs.
